Sunderland vs Manchester United U21, Team Sheet, Result & Reviews

Stadium of Light | Papa John's Trophy | Kick-off 19:00

Sunderland AFC starting XI: Carney, Richardson, Almond, Younger, Hume, Scott, Sohna, Taylor, Wearne, Dyce, Harris
SAFC substitutes: McIntyre, Jessup, Kachosa, Ryder, Middlemas, Johnson, Kelly

Man Utd U21 team: Mee, Hugill, McNeill, Wellens, McShane, Hardley, Hoogewerf, Savage, Iqbal, Fernandez, Mather
Their subs: Vitek, Bennett, Jurado, Forson, Ennis, Norkett, Murray

You will notice that our team is unrecognisable.
I can't understand this because we are not playing the required four 'qualifying outfielders'.
Lee Johnson said he would be fielding a very young side so will be getting SAFC a £5,000 fine.
Surely if the rules are broken then the game shouldn't go ahead or could get chalked off :headscratch:
